Learn to make hair claw clips. Turn plain claw clips into decorative claw clips with felt. Glue the felt and use sharpie to make running stitch marks. Check out the tutorial below for more details.

How to make hair claw clips?
- Claw clips
- Felt or Fabric
- Sharpie or any marker (to draw lines)
- Small scissors
- White glue or mod podge (For cutting and sticking)
Note that: The claw clips are very small. You will have to patiently cut such small shapes.
That’s all Your Hair clips are refashioned. And ready to wear.
